Pollution Control Legislation and the Conservation of Natural Resources

Pollution control legislation refers to a set of laws and regulations implemented by governments to mitigate and prevent the harmful effects of pollution on the environment and human health. These laws aim to establish standards and guidelines for industries, businesses, and individuals to follow in order to minimize their impact on natural resources.

1. Environmental Impact Assessment (EIA)

Environmental Impact Assessment is a process mandated by pollution control legislation that evaluates the potential environmental consequences of proposed projects or activities. It helps identify and assess the potential risks and impacts on natural resources, such as air, water, soil, and biodiversity, before granting permits or approvals. By considering the environmental implications, EIA promotes the conservation of natural resources by ensuring that projects are designed and implemented in a sustainable manner.

2. Emission Standards

Emission standards are regulations that establish limits on the amount of pollutants that can be released into the environment. These standards are set for various sectors, including industrial facilities, vehicles, and power plants. By enforcing emission standards, pollution control legislation aims to reduce the release of harmful substances into the air, water, and soil, thereby protecting natural resources from contamination and degradation.

3. Waste Management Regulations

Waste management regulations focus on the proper handling, treatment, and disposal of waste materials generated by industries, households, and other sources. These regulations promote the conservation of natural resources by encouraging recycling, reuse, and responsible disposal practices. By minimizing the amount of waste sent to landfills or incinerators, pollution control legislation helps conserve resources such as energy, water, and raw materials.

4. Conservation and Restoration Programs

Pollution control legislation often includes provisions for the establishment of conservation and restoration programs. These programs aim to protect and restore ecosystems, habitats, and natural resources that have been impacted by pollution. By allocating resources and implementing measures to rehabilitate polluted areas, these programs contribute to the conservation of natural resources and the preservation of biodiversity.

5. Monitoring and Enforcement Mechanisms

Pollution control legislation establishes monitoring and enforcement mechanisms to ensure compliance with environmental regulations. These mechanisms involve regular inspections, data collection, and penalties for non-compliance. By actively monitoring and enforcing pollution control measures, governments can deter pollution and promote the conservation of natural resources by holding polluters accountable for their actions.

In conclusion, pollution control legislation plays a crucial role in promoting the conservation of natural resources. Through measures such as environmental impact assessments, emission standards, waste management regulations, conservation and restoration programs, and monitoring and enforcement mechanisms, these laws aim to minimize pollution and protect the environment for present and future generations.
